BIOGRAPHY

Ali Asghari is a prominent Iranian screenwriter known for his compelling narratives and unique cinematic voice. His most notable work, *The Corridor* (2013), has garnered critical acclaim for its exploration of psychological themes and human emotions, making it a standout piece in contemporary Iranian cinema. Collectors particularly value this film not only for its storytelling but also for its limited physical media releases, which have become sought-after items in home video collections. Asghari's contributions extend beyond *The Corridor*, with his involvement in the acclaimed TV series *The Rhinoceros*, directed by Kiarash Asadzadeh, showcasing his versatility as a storyteller.
